What Vitamins Are Good for Knee and Joint Health?

Your knees take the brunt of your daily life. Every single step transfers pressure through a complex hinge made of bone, smooth cartilage, stabilising ligaments, and fluid-filled sacs. Keeping all that machinery gliding without friction takes a team effort from a few key nutrients:

  • Vitamin D: The master key for mineral absorption. Without enough of it, your body simply can't pull calcium out of your food and move it into your bones.
  • Calcium: The main structural block that gives your bone matrix its hardness and load-bearing strength.
  • Magnesium: Essential for structural integrity, magnesium activates Vitamin D and makes sure calcium actually gets deposited into your bones instead of settling in soft tissues.
  • Zinc: A modest mineral that supports tissue renewal and bone formation right down at the cellular level.
  • Vitamin C: Crucial for collagen production—the biological net that holds cartilage together and gives joints their shock-absorbing cushion.
  • Omega-3 Fatty Acids: Healthy fats that support a balanced inflammatory response, keeping joint tissues comfortable and flexible.

It helps to be realistic here: nutritional supplements aren't immediate painkillers. They won't instantly numb severe, sharp joint pain. If you're dealing with hot swelling, intense stiffness, or a knee that feels locked, that needs a real medical evaluation, not a vitamin.

What Nutrients Help with Bone Strength and Density?

Bones look solid and fixed, like dry wood, but they're actually dynamic, living tissue. Your body is constantly breaking down old bone matrix and building new bone every single day.

To keep that density high, your internal rebuilding crew needs a steady supply of supplies:

  • Calcium gives bones their physical hardness.
  • Vitamin D opens the door for calcium to enter your bloodstream.
  • Magnesium turns Vitamin D into its active form and directs calcium where it needs to go.
  • Zinc stimulates the cells that build new bone tissue.
  • Protein forms the flexible collagen web that minerals bind to. Without enough protein, bones become brittle instead of resilient.

Think of bone density like a savings account—the more structural mass you deposit through good food and exercise in your younger and middle years, the more security you have down the road.

Can Calcium and Magnesium Support Strong Bones?

Yes, but they need to work as a team. Taking high doses of calcium without enough magnesium is like trying to lay bricks without mortar—the balance matters just as much as the amount.

While calcium builds the hard structure of your skeleton, magnesium controls how that calcium gets used. It helps manage the hormone signals that deposit calcium into bone tissue and keeps muscles from cramping up or tightening around your joints.

It's always best to get as much of these minerals as you can from real food—dairy, dark leafy greens, pumpkin seeds, lentils, and almonds are great everyday staples. But when a hectic week makes perfect meal planning impossible, a targeted supplement keeps you from falling behind.

What Vitamins Are Important for Healthy Joints as You Age?

Aging doesn't mean you're doomed to stiff, aching limbs. Wear and tear is a natural part of living an active life, but how well your joints hold up often comes down to how consistently you nourish them along the way.

As the years go by, natural collagen production slows down, bone density subtly declines, and cartilage can lose some of its springy hydration. To support your frame through those shifts, focus on a solid mix of structural minerals and cell-protecting nutrients:

  • Vitamin D & Calcium to preserve the bone foundation underneath your cartilage.
  • Magnesium to keep muscle function smooth and prevent tightness around load-bearing hips and knees.
  • Vitamin C to feed your body's ongoing collagen repairs.
  • Omega-3 Fatty Acids to keep cell membranes supple and support long-term joint comfort.

A food-first approach always works best. Picture a dinner with baked salmon, a big side of sauteed spinach, roasted sweet potatoes, and a handful of pumpkin seeds—you're giving your body healthy fats, minerals, and antioxidants all in one meal.

What Nutrients Support Joint Flexibility and Mobility?

Moving easily isn't just about the joint socket itself—it's about the health of everything surrounding it: tendons, ligaments, supporting muscles, and bone ends.

Key nutrients that keep things moving smoothly include:

  • Calcium: Keeps the underlying bone dense enough to handle daily impact.
  • Magnesium: Relaxes surrounding muscles so they don't pull tightly on tendons and mess with your stride.
  • Vitamin C: Protects and repairs the flexible connective tissues lining your joints.
  • Omega-3 Fatty Acids: Maintains the fluid dynamics that keep joints lubricated during repetitive motion.

Physical movement is just as important as good nutrition. Gentle, low-impact activities like walking, swimming, light stretching, and basic strength training circulate joint fluid, carrying nutrients directly into cartilage that doesn't have its own blood supply.

What Foods and Supplements Are Good for Bone Health?

Eating for long-term bone and joint strength is pretty straightforward when you stick to nutrient-dense whole foods:

  • Dairy (Milk, Yogurt, Cheese): Packed with easy-to-absorb calcium and protein.
  • Dark Leafy Greens (Kale, Bok Choy, Spinach): Full of calcium, magnesium, and essential vitamins.
  • Nuts & Seeds (Almonds, Chia, Flax, Pumpkin Seeds): Great sources of magnesium, zinc, and healthy fats.
  • Beans & Lentils: Excellent plant-based protein, magnesium, and minerals.
  • Fatty Fish (Salmon, Mackerel, Sardines): Rich in natural Vitamin D, quality protein, and healthy omega-3s.

Build a Stronger Bone & Joint Wellness Routine

Resilient bones and fluid joints come from small, daily choices repeated over time. To build a routine that actually sticks:

  • Eat well: Focus on protein, leafy greens, healthy fats, and mineral-rich foods.
  • Move every day: Regular walking and light weight-bearing exercise signal your bones to stay dense.
  • Get some sun: Safe sunlight helps your skin produce natural Vitamin D.
  • Watch the load: Keeping your body weight at a comfortable baseline reduces constant mechanical stress on your hips, knees, and ankles.
